Niger's story so far

Niger are one of 160 national teams who have never won a FIFA World Cup or their confederation's continental championship — the same two-tier standard tracked for every team on this site. Niger qualified for consecutive Africa Cup of Nations finals in 2012 and 2013, the Mena's most sustained run at the continental level. Both campaigns ended in the group stage, and their first AFCON finals win is still one of the major milestones missing from the record.
